New polyamides with recyclate also for food contact

Syensqo, a leading global provider of advanced performance materials and chemical solutions, has announced the introduction of five new high performance Echo grades as part of the company’s growing Omnix Echo portfolio of circular polymers. With a mass-balanced allocated recycled content between 33% and 98% from post-consumer and/or post-industrial sources, including fibres, the new sustainable products offer a considerably reduced product carbon footprint potential. These products maintain the same mechanical performance and superior flowability as PA 6 and PA 66 all-virgin base materials.

The Omnix 1000 Echo series, with up to 98% mass-balanced allocated recycled content, providing up to 56% product carbon footprint reduction, is ideal for drop-in replacement of conventional polyamide resins. The Omnix FC 6000 Echo HPPAseries (food-contact approved) exceeds the performance of PA virgin incumbents and includes the industry’s first food-contact approved HPPA compound with recycled content (33%, achieving a 34% lower product carbon footprint). The Omnix 6000 Echo HPPA series (non-food-contact) delivers a superior balance of higher performance and lower product carbon footprint than engineered polyamides PA 6 or PA 66 base materials, with up to 83% mass-balanced allocated recycled content and 45% lower product carbon footprint.
